What Is a vCard QR Code?

A vCard QR encodes contact data directly in the QR pattern (name, phone, email, company). When scanned, the phone offers to save the contact locally—no website visit required. It's fast, private, and permanent on static codes.

Best for vCard

  • • Personal networking where you won't change roles soon
  • • Events with poor WiFi or cellular coverage
  • • Simple contact handoff—no sales pitch needed
  • • Free static codes with zero ongoing cost

What Is a Digital Business Card QR?

A digital business card QR opens a mobile-optimized landing page: photo, bio, click-to-call, email, calendar booking, LinkedIn, portfolio gallery, and promotional banners. With dynamic QR, you update everything without reprinting cards.

Best for Digital Business Card

  • • Sales professionals tracking networking ROI
  • • Freelancers showcasing portfolio work
  • • Executives who change titles or companies
  • • Anyone running seasonal offers on their card

Expert Recommendation by Role

  • Corporate employee (non-sales): vCard static—simple, free, contact-only.
  • Account executive / BD: Digital card dynamic—analytics, portfolio, updatable offer.
  • Real estate agent: Digital card—listings gallery, booking, always-current listings.
  • Conference speaker: Digital card—slides link, socials, newsletter signup.
  • Hybrid approach: Digital card page with prominent "Save Contact" vCard download button.

Design Tips for Either Format

  1. Print QR minimum 2 cm on standard business card stock
  2. Add human CTA: "Scan to connect" — never a naked QR alone
  3. Use brand colors with H-level error correction if logo embedded
  4. Put QR on back of card; front stays clean for first impression
